Morphine
A bitter white crystalline alkaloid found in opium possessing strong narcotic properties and much used as an anodyne called also morphia and morphina

Oxalethyline
A poisonous nitrogenous base C6H10N2 obtained indirectly from oxamide as a thick transparent oil which has a strong narcotic odor and a physiological action resembling that of atropine It is probably related to pyridine

Cannabis plant
Cannabis plant, means any plant of the genus cannabis. [Narcotic Drugs and Psychotropic Substances Act, 1985 (61 of 1985), s. 2 (iv)]
